Random number generators

Random number generators, the unspoken heroes of slot machines, guarantee that each spin is fair and unpredictably. They also control the payout percentages. The whole concept behind slot games is based on randomness. You'd never know if you'd be drinking champagne or sighing in sadness without it. It's crucial to be aware of RNGs.

The Random Number Generator of a slot machine is a microprocessor which generates numbers at an incredible speed. These numbers are then linked to different symbols on the virtual reels. When you click the spin button the button, a random number will be chosen from this continuous stream to determine the symbols that appear on the reels. Slot games are exciting and unpredictable due to the fact that this happens in a fractions of seconds.

The RNG of a slot machine can create thousands of combinations in milliseconds. This process repeats every time you press the spin button. Random numbers are used to make every decision, from selecting a symbol to determining whether you win the jackpot. Symbols

The symbols that are used in slot machines could dramatically influence the payouts of your game and winning potential. Understanding the various symbols and their payouts will help you plan your strategy. This will increase the chances of you forming the correct combinations, which can bring you more wins. Special symbols, such as Stacked Wild symbols and Expanding Wild symbols, may also provide significant winnings. These symbols begin as regular icons but then increase in size horizontally or vertically to cover several reel positions, increasing the odds of forming winning combinations.

The symbols can be varied based on the kind and design of the machine. Fruit, card numbers and alphabetical characters are the most common symbols. These symbols are familiar to players and provide a nostalgic touch to the game, as well as increasing the visual appeal of the machine. The game's pay table will tell you how much you'll win if these symbols are used in a winning combination. The paytable is displayed on the machine's front or in the help menu of a video slot machine.

Standard symbols are the most commonly used in slot machines and are typically associated with a game's theme. They can consist of traditional shapes such as BARs and 7s, or more complex characters such as a sports team's mascot. The switch from mechanical slot machines to electronic ones has opened up a broad choice of possibilities for layout and design of symbols. These include more complex shapes, animations and graphics.

In addition to the standard symbols, slot games also feature special symbols, for instance Bonus and Scatter symbols, which unlock different types of bonus rounds and features. While most slot symbols have to align on a payline to be able to pay out however, scatters can appear at any point on the reels and unlock bonus rounds and free spins with higher payouts.

Paylines

Paylines are the lines that matching symbols have to appear on in order to win. They can be straight and simple or move across the reels. In either case at least three symbols must be on the paylines for a winning combo. The majority of slot machine wins are won by creating combinations that hit activated paylines. These combinations are usually formed from the leftmost side of the screen towards the rightmost. Certain games feature paylines that run both ways or diagonally.

Slot machines come in a variety of shapes and sizes. They vary from the basic three-reel machine with one payline, to huge games with hundreds of winning ways. While some of these features are thrilling, they can also make the game confusing and difficult to grasp. The pay table of each slot machine contains the most important details regarding paylines and winning methods.

You'll want know the number of paylines, and whether they're adjustable or fixed prior to you begin playing on a machine. Adjustable games let you select a number of paylines prior to each spin, whereas fixed-payline games require you bet on all paylines in order to play the game. If you're confused about how to pick the correct paylines look for a help section or an information button on the machine's screen to provide the details. Additionally, you can also read the pay tables of each slot machine to know more about the odds and payouts of different combinations. The higher the payout is, the more symbols you will match.

Electronics

Electronic devices are an integral component of modern slot machines. They control the display and movement of symbols on screens and also the sound system. Although these electronic devices have improved the slot machines, they still retain the basic elements of their mechanical predecessors. They blend old-fashioned nostalgia modern technology to lure players who play regularly.

The game starts when the player inserts a token, credit, or in the case of "ticket-in or ticket-out" machines and a barcode from a newspaper into a machine's payment slot. The machine reads the barcode or cash, and decides if the player has won or not based on the number of symbols match. This can be done by either scanning the barcode on a reel, or in electronic machines, by counting the number of discs that stop to rearrange symbols.

Once the random number is selected, the machine uses a stepper motor that rotates each of the reels until they stop at the predetermined location. If the winning combination is displayed on a screen the machine will start a sequence of flashing LED lights and sounds that inform the player that they have won.
